Kuwait expands regional energy holdings

Published: Aug. 25, 2008 at 7:01 PM

KUWAIT CITY, Aug. 25 (UPI) -- The Kuwait Energy Co. announced Monday it finalized a $200 million deal to acquire a regional division of Papua New Guinea's Oil Search.

The deal for the Middle East and North African assets of Oil Search comes as the Kuwait Energy Co. prepares to issue a public offering on the London Stock Exchange, United Arab Emirates newspaper The National reported.

The acquisition brings five Yemeni and three Egyptian oil and gas exploration blocks to the company's holdings.

Last week the privately owned Kuwait Energy signed an agreement with the Somali government to oversee activities at the Somalia Petroleum Corp. following the passage of oil and gas laws governing the energy sector there.
